Norway’s Mari Leinan Lund had a great 2023/2024 season, with two victories and ten podium finishes, but suffered a knee injury at the end of the season that prevented her from taking part in the 2024/2025 winter season. On Tuesday, at the Norwegian national team selection ceremony, the 25-year-old revealed that she had undergone a new operation that would mean a six-month rehabilitation period.
I hope there will be less debris to clean up and that the process will be shorter,” explains Mari Leinan Lund to NTB and quoted in NRK. I’m going to take my time this time, approach the rehabilitation with a slightly different attitude and open up my horizons a bit more. Last time, I had severe tunnel vision and did nothing but stay on my knee all year,” she explains.
Mari Leinan Lund still retains a place in Norway’s elite squad for winter 2025/2026.
